Tell us a little bit about your role and what a typical day looks like?

Kelly Toma, Oximio

My role is centred around delivering comprehensive support to our CEO while collaborating closely with Oximio Board members, the senior management team, and various teams within Oximio. A typical day for me begins by meticulously managing calendars, scheduling and coordinating meetings, and handling incoming correspondence with precision and efficiency. I prioritise tasks diligently to maintain efficiency and ensure that essential deadlines are met and key objectives are accomplished seamlessly.

Acting as a gatekeeper, I manage communications and requests to ensure that pertinent matters reach the CEO and senior management team promptly. Additionally, I am actively involved in managing various projects and initiatives aimed at driving organisational success.

Another integral aspect of my role involves overseeing internal communications and fostering collaboration among colleagues to facilitate smooth workflow and effective teamwork, particularly in our global environment.
